    "Bound to Night" by Nina Croft was the first in the series: 'Sisters of the Moon.' I found this novel to be as usual one of Ms Croft reads that keeps you on the edge of your seat wondering what is coming next. This was a short read but a well written ship of a relations that formed between a vampire and werewolf. Even though this started out as a friendship it becomes so much more.

    We find that this young girl, Tasha Grant who was 'telepathic' was attacked by a werewolves at thirteen year old and has lived at 'the Facility" for the past eight years in horrible conditions. Over the years had been forced to turn into one, however, this would not happen...not even during the full moon. A vampire named Jack who was also being held at the 'Facility' was Tasha's only friend and would feed on her at night. Tasha even asks Jack how to turn but he refuses to tell her 'how tor turn, fearful that the men will force the truth out of her with the truth serum.' So, Jack with some assistance from the outside escapes and takes Tasha with him and then this story really gets interesting and this is where I you must pick up this good read of "Bound to Night" to find out what Ms. Croft has in store for the reader. How is this to work with vampires and werewolves are enemies? What all does her father have to do with her being attacked in the first place? From the read you will learn more about Tasha 'special abilities, the circumstances of her birth and most of all her fathers secrets.

    If you are looking for a quick fast paced read with even some paranormal sex romance you have come to the right place for Ms. Croft's "Bound to Night" would be a good read that I would recommend to you.

    "Born to Be Wild" by Patricia Rosemoor was a very good suspense, mystery and thrilling ride. The suspense and situations that was so dangerous was simply well played in this action, danger and drama of a ride. Also I don't want to leave out some of the hot sex scenes in all of this action that was taking place.

    This is a mystery that has brought two people back together due to their fact that their daughter is missing. This was a good read of many twist and turns from a missing child, who showed much strength of character in the face of danger.


    "We get to see memories of their innocent teenage love, their fiery hot love, and the love that both Isabel and Micah hope can be their future. But do they end up together? Do they find their daughter alive and well? Who is the culprit?"


    "Born to Be Wild" is one that will keep you guessing until the end so at this point I will say you will have to pick up this good read that I can only recommend to you as a good read.

    "A Blast From the Past" by Lauren Carr is another series of this authors good Mac Faraday Mystery novel that focused on Archie this time. Ms. Carr is a excellent writer and definitely has the magic that she has the ability to keep us guessing until the very end. She is always able to give us the 'greatest character development and story line.' How this author is able to balance three murders with all the combined suspects can really keep your attention in this Mafia read. Do expect to see lots of mystery, dead bodies, organized crime, and some of the most unusual suspects in this fast moving story. There will also be some humor.


    If you are looking for a good mystery that will keep you hooked until the end, you have come to the right place for "A Blast From the Past" would be recommended to you.

    "Burn" by Amanda Lawrence Auverigne was definitely one of those saying 'Be careful what you wish for, you might get it.' This is a novella of a young woman who was obsessed with a certain good looking guy, however, her never notices her. Finally she is able to overcome her infatuation. Would you believer that as she moves on with her life the guy that she was infatuation with began to become fascinated with her, following her around and even telling her of his love. Now, what would come of this? This is where I say you must pick up the good read "Burn" to find out where this author will take the reader. The characters Penny, Karen and Matthew will keep you entertained until the end.

    "Burn" will be a interesting novella where you will not want to put it down until the very end. If you are into a fast pace and a well written fantasy that is "a tragic tale of unrequested love, dark passion and obsession," I would recommend "Burn" to you.
